    • Disclosed is a cured multilayer sheet production method, comprising adjacently laminating a first uncured layer formed by a first curable resin and a second uncured layer formed by a second curable resin to form a laminated body, wherein the first curable resin contains a first monomer or partial polymer thereof, and an immiscible substance, the second curable resin contains a second monomer and polymer, the first monomer concentration in the first curable resin is higher than the polymerizable monomer concentration in the second curable resin, wherein in the laminating step, the immiscible substance is eccentrically distributed on or near an interface on the side opposite to the second uncured layer, and thereafter curing the layers, so that a cured multilayer sheet, wherein a substance different from a polymer cured layer is eccentrically located on the surface of the polymer cured layer, is produced at high productivity.

    • Provided is a production method for a pressure-sensitive adhesive composition capable of sufficiently expressing each of “attachment position correction workability” that enables a pressure-sensitive adhesive tape containing the composition to be easily aligned by the expression of good temporary attachment property, “reworkability” that enables the tape to be easily reattached, and “temperature-sensitive strong pressure-sensitive adhesiveness” that enables the tape to express strong temperature-sensitive pressure-sensitive adhesiveness. The production method for a pressure-sensitive adhesive composition is a production method for a pressure-sensitive adhesive composition containing a cross-linked polymer in which an acrylic copolymer (A) is cross-linked by a polyurethane(meth)acrylate (B), the method including irradiating a monomer mixed liquid essentially containing a (meth)acrylate and a (meth)acrylamide with an active energy ray in the presence of the polyurethane(meth)acrylate (B).
